Researcher profile

Marc Carrascosa

Marc Carrascosa cont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 17 - UnverifiedVerification L1Unclaimed author
4works
0followers
3top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

4 published item(s)

preprint2022arXiv

Cloud-gaming:Analysis of Google Stadia traffic

Interactive, real-time, and high-quality cloud video games pose a serious challenge to the Internet due to simultaneous high-throughput and low round trip delay requirements. In this paper, we investigate the traffic characteristics of Stadia, the cloud-gaming solution from Google, which is likely to become one of the dominant players in the gaming sector. To do that, we design several experiments, and perform an extensive traffic measurement campaign to obtain all required data. Our first goal is to gather a deep understanding of Stadia traffic characteristics by identifying the different protocols involved for both signalling and video/audio contents, the traffic generation patterns, and the packet size and inter-packet time probability distributions. Then, our second goal is to understand how different Stadia games and configurations, such as the video codec and the video resolution selected, impact on the characteristics of the generated traffic. We also evaluate the ability of Stadia to adapt to different link capacity conditions, including cases where the capacity drops suddenly, as well as sudden increases in the network latency. Our results and findings, besides illustrating the characteristics of Stadia traffic, are also valuable for planning and dimensioning future networks, as well as for designing new resource management strategies. Finally, we compare Stadia traffic to other video streaming applications, showcasing the main differences between them, and introduce a traffic model using our captures. We show that this model can be used in simulations to further investigate the network performance in presence of Stadia traffic.

preprint2021arXiv

Channel load aware AP / Extender selection in Home WiFi networks using IEEE 802.11k/v

Next-generation Home WiFi networks have to step forward in terms of performance. New applications such as on-line games, virtual reality or high quality video contents will further demand higher throughput levels, as well as low latency. Beyond physical (PHY) and medium access control (MAC) improvements, deploying multiple access points (APs) in a given area may significantly contribute to achieve those performance goals by simply improving average coverage and data rates. However, it opens a new challenge: to determine the best AP for each given station (STA). This article studies the achievable performance gains of using secondary APs, also called Extenders, in Home WiFi networks in terms of throughput and delay. To do that, we introduce a centralized, easily implementable channel load aware selection mechanism for WiFi networks that takes full advantage of IEEE 802.11k/v capabilities to collect data from STAs, and distribute association decisions accordingly. These decisions are completely computed in the AP (or, alternatively, in an external network controller) based on an AP selection decision metric that, in addition to RSSI, also takes into account the load of both access and backhaul wireless links for each potential STA-AP/Extender connection. Performance evaluation of the proposed channel load aware AP and Extender selection mechanism has been first conducted in a purpose-built simulator, resulting in an overall improvement of the main analyzed metrics (throughput and delay) and the ability to serve, at least, 35% more traffic while keeping the network uncongested when compared to the traditional RSSI-based WiFi association. This trend was confirmed when the channel load aware mechanism was tested in a real deployment, where STAs were associated to the indicated AP/Extender and total throughput was increased by 77.12%.

preprint2021arXiv

Usage of Network Simulators in Machine-Learning-Assisted 5G/6G Networks

Without any doubt, Machine Learning (ML) will be an important driver of future communications due to its foreseen performance when applied to complex problems. However, the application of ML to networking systems raises concerns among network operators and other stakeholders, especially regarding trustworthiness and reliability. In this paper, we devise the role of network simulators for bridging the gap between ML and communications systems. In particular, we present an architectural integration of simulators in ML-aware networks for training, testing, and validating ML models before being applied to the operative network. Moreover, we provide insights on the main challenges resulting from this integration, and then give hints discussing how they can be overcome. Finally, we illustrate the integration of network simulators into ML-assisted communications through a proof-of-concept testbed implementation of a residential Wi-Fi network.

preprint2020arXiv

Multi-Armed Bandits for Decentralized AP selection in Enterprise WLANs

WiFi densification leads to the existence of multiple overlapping coverage areas, which allows user stations (STAs) to choose between different Access Points (APs). The standard WiFi association method makes the STAs select the AP with the strongest signal, which in many cases leads to underutilization of some APs while overcrowding others. To mitigate this situation, Reinforcement Learning techniques such as Multi-Armed Bandits can be used to dynamically learn the optimal mapping between APs and STAs, and so redistribute the STAs among the available APs accordingly. This is an especially challenging problem since the network response observed by a given STA depends on the behavior of the others, and so it is very difficult to predict without a global view of the network. In this paper, we focus on solving this problem in a decentralized way, where STAs independently explore the different APs inside their coverage range, and select the one that better satisfy their needs. To do it, we propose a novel approach called Opportunistic epsilon-greedy with Stickiness that halts the exploration when a suitable AP is found, only resuming the exploration after several unsatisfactory association rounds. With this approach, we reduce significantly the network response dynamics, improving the ability of the STAs to find a solution faster, as well as achieving a more efficient use of the network resources. We investigate how the characteristics of the scenario (position of the APs and STAs, traffic loads, and channel allocation strategies) impact the learning process and the achievable performance. We also show that not all the STAs have to implement the proposed solution to improve their performance. Finally, we study the case where stations arrive progressively to the system, showing that the considered approach is also suitable in such a non-stationary set-up.